02 Purpose and work

What the charity exists to do

The organisation's purposes are: 2.1 to promote, raise awareness, and educate the public at large of the purpose of the SFRS and the history and development of the fire services throughout Scotland. 2.2. To actively share the organisational heritage and evolution of the service as a method of engagement with communities, to promote a safer community at large. 2.3 To provide opportunities for individuals, communities and relevant stakeholders to become involved in the heritage work and initiatives of SFRS through wider volunteering and employment opportunities
